SupportSoft to Present at the Needham & Co. Tenth Annual Growth Stock Conference
Market Wire, January, 2008
SupportSoft Inc. (NASDAQ: SPRT), a leading provider of software and services that automate the resolution of technology problems, announced today that CEO Josh Pickus will present at the Needham & Co. Tenth Annual Growth Stock Conference on January 10, 2008 at The New York Palace Hotel at 2:00 p.m. EST (11:00 a.m. PST). The live presentation will be webcast and available on the investor relations portion of the SupportSoft website. A replay of the webcast will be available the following day.
About SupportSoft
SupportSoft is a leading provider of software and services that automate the resolution of technology problems. The Company's solutions reduce technology support costs, improve customer satisfaction and enable new revenue streams for enterprises and broadband service providers reaching 50 million users worldwide. The Company has expanded its offerings and now provides Instant Technology Relief to frustrating technology problems directly to consumers through www.support.com .
